What Is an Asphalt Mixing Plant?

An asphalt mixing plant is a place that makes hot mix asphalt (HMA) for building and fixing roads. It has machines that heat, dry, and blend rocks like sand, gravel, and crushed stones with bitumen (asphalt). These plants make sure asphalt is steady and meets road rules.

Key Components of Asphalt Mixing Plants

Drying Drum: This is a turning drum that warms and dries the rocks before blending.

Cold Feed Bins: These hold different kinds of rocks.

Bitumen Tank: It keeps bitumen warm for blending.

Mixer: Here, dry rocks and bitumen mix.

Control System: It lets the worker run the blending and change things like heat and time.

Types of Asphalt Mixing Plants

Asphalt Mixing Plants

Asphalt mixing plants come in a few kinds. Each fits different jobs. The main groups are these.

1. Batch Mix Asphalt Plant

The batch mix plant makes asphalt in groups. Each round finishes one group. This kind gives exact control over mix quality. It works well for jobs that need many asphalt types or small amounts.

Advantages:

It gives good control over mix parts.

It fits for top-quality, different mixes.

It allows flexible making.

2. Drum Mix Asphalt Plant

In a drum mix plant, rocks and bitumen blend all the time in a drum. This kind is quick and cheap for big jobs that need non-stop asphalt. It is simple and uses less power.

Advantages:

It makes asphalt without stops.

It has high output for large jobs.

It has low running costs.

3. Mobile Asphalt Plant

A mobile asphalt mixing plant is made to move easy from one spot to another. These plants are good for jobs with little room or when moving often is needed.

Advantages:

It is easy to carry and change.

It sets up fast.

It fits small, far-away build spots.

Understanding the Mixing Process

The way to blend asphalt is vital for steady, strong, and good work. Let’s split the main steps of making asphalt.

1. Aggregate Heating and Drying

First, dry and warm the rocks. A turning drum dryer often does this to take out water and ready the rocks for bitumen. You must control heat well. This stops over-drying, which can hurt mix quality.

2. Mixing the Aggregates with Bitumen

After drying, rocks go to a blending drum. There, bitumen joins them. The blending makes sure bitumen covers rocks even. This creates a smooth mix. Control time and heat to avoid too much heat on bitumen. And get the right feel.

3. Storage and Delivery

After blending, asphalt stays in a silo. It keeps warm until sent to the work site. For big jobs, hot silos hold the heat of the mix.

Factors Influencing Asphalt Plant Performance

Many things affect how well an asphalt mixing plant works. If workers know these, they can make output better and cut costs.

1. Plant Maintenance

You need regular care to stop breaks and keep things running smooth. Check main parts often, like the drying drum, mixers, and controls. This finds problems early.

2. Quality Control

Quality checks are key for good asphalt. Make sure stuff used fits the needs. This avoids bad mixes. Watch heat and water in rocks, plus bitumen amount, all the time. It keeps mix good.

3. Environmental Considerations

Making asphalt uses lots of power. You must handle air dirt and trash. New plants have ways to catch dust and clean smoke. This cuts harm to nature.

Frequently Asked Questions

1. What is the difference between batch mix and drum mix asphalt plants?

Batch mix plants make asphalt in groups. They give exact control over the mix. Drum mix plants make it without stops. They are quicker for big work.

2. How can I ensure the quality of asphalt produced by my plant?

Do regular checks. Watch heat, water levels, and bitumen amount. This makes sure asphalt fits the rules.

3. Are mobile asphalt mixing plants suitable for large projects?

Mobile plants give easy move and change. But they fit better for small jobs or spots that need often moves.

4. How often should an asphalt mixing plant be maintained?

Do care at least every six months. It depends on use. Check drying drum, mixers, and controls often for best work.

5. Can asphalt mixing plants be automated?

Yes. New ones have advanced systems. They auto many steps. This makes work quicker and needs less hand work.
